Stock futures rose on Sunday as investors on Wall Street awaited the latest developments surrounding President Donald Trump’s tariff decisions. The futures for the S&P 500, Nasdaq-100, and Dow Jones Industrial Average all showed positive gains, hinting at a potential boost for the market.
President Trump recently exempted several technology products, including smartphones, computers, and semiconductors, from his new tariffs. However, he and his Commerce secretary hinted that these exemptions may not be permanent, causing uncertainty in the market. Trump emphasized that these products would still be subject to existing tariffs, adding to the complexity of the situation.
The stock market has been experiencing volatility in response to Trump’s tariff announcements, with the “Magnificent Seven” stocks seeing significant declines in recent days. Apple, one of the key players affected, lost a substantial amount in market capitalization following the news.
Despite a brief rally last week, major stock indexes like the S&P 500, Nasdaq Composite, and Dow Jones Industrial Average have all seen declines since the introduction of reciprocal tariffs. The market is now bracing for a critical week of earnings reports from big banks like Goldman Sachs, Bank of America, and Citigroup, as well as key players like Netflix and United Airlines.
Overall, the market remains cautious as uncertainties around tariffs and trade policies continue to influence investor sentiment. The coming days will be crucial in determining the market’s reaction to the latest developments and earnings reports, shaping the trajectory of stocks in the near future.
